‘A gallery, A game’ is inspired by the wooden bead games from childhood. It is both playful and scathing in one. Like in their most recent solo exhibition at Mars, ‘Paths that go where people don’t want them to go’, Abbey’s interest lies in mimicking what urban designers often do; beautifying the problem. Making comments whilst also making something fun that can engage an audience.

A gallery, A game | 2023 Sculptor Bio
Abbey Rich
I’m most interested in public space, particularly community co-designed public art making. My work predominantly looks at pattern, gender and environment, with collaboration being a large pillar of my practice. My work intends to be easily approachable, to be welcoming and appeal to many people through colour, pattern and warmth. With large public art commissions for City of Casey and yapang Sculpture Park, Lake Macquarie and Camden Council.
